1023 – Courtney E Martin on Powerfully Sexiness and Beauty

“You know what’s really powerfully sexy? A sense of humor. A taste for adventure. A healthy glow. Hips to grab on to. Openness. Confidence. Humility. Appetite. Intuition. A girl who makes the world seem bigger and more interesting. A girl who can rap. A loud laugh that comes from her belly. Smart-ass comebacks. Presence. A quick wit. Dirty jokes told by an innocent looking lady. Hooded sweatshirts. Breakfast in bed. A girl with boundaries. Grace. Clumsiness. A runny-nosed crier. A partner who knows what turns her on. Sassy waitresses. Pretty scientists. Any and all librarians […]. Truth. Vulnerability. Strength. Naïveté. Big breasts. Small breasts. Doesn’t matter the size, they all fascinate. A girl who can play the blues harp. A girl who calls you on your bullshit but isn’t afraid to love you in spite of it. A storyteller. A genius. A doctor. A new mother. A woman who realizes how beautiful she is.”

-Courtney E Martin

173 – “The Earth is our mother. Whatever befalls the Earth befalls the sons and daughters of the Earth. This we know. All things are connected. Humankind has not woven the web of life. We are but one thread within it. Whatever we do to the web we do to ourselves.”

Ted Perry [Often misattributed to Chief Seattle, see Source Notes]
